| 语言 | 格式 | 评分 |
|---|---|---|
英语 | .pdf | 3 |
| 摘要 | ||
文档介绍了Spring Framework 2.0版本的新特性。IoC容器方面,XML配置通过XML Schema变得更简单,新增了bean作用域(如request和session),并支持可扩展的XML编写。AOP方面,简化了XML配置,支持@AspectJ切面。中间层改进了声明式事务配置,新增JPA抽象层、异步JMS支持和JDBC类(如NamedParameterJdbcTemplate)。Web层新增Spring MVC表单标签库、约定优于配置支持和Portlet框架。其他改进包括动态语言支持(JRuby、Groovy、BeanShell)、JMX通知、任务调度抽象和Java 5支持。文档还提及了已弃用类/方法的移除、示例应用程序更新以及向后兼容性说明。 | ||
| AI总结 | ||
Spring 2.0 发布,在多个层面进行了重大改进。核心更新包括:**IoC容器**方面,引入了基于XML Schema的新配置语法,使配置更简洁易读;新增了请求、会话等Bean作用域,并支持用户自定义作用域;同时提供了可扩展的XML编写机制,允许第三方开发自定义配置标签。**AOP**方面,简化了XML配置,支持使用AspectJ切入点语言,并集成了@AspectJ注解风格。**中间层**方面,声明式事务的XML配置大幅简化;新增了JPA抽象层;支持异步接收JMS消息;JDBC方面新增了`NamedParameterJdbcTemplate`和`SimpleJdbcTemplate`以简化编程。**Web层**方面,Spring MVC新增了丰富的JSP表单标签库;引入了“约定优于配置”的支持,可大幅减少XML配置量;并推出了与Spring MVC概念相似的Portlet框架。**其他改进**包括:支持JRuby、Groovy和BeanShell等动态语言;JMX支持通知和MBean注册控制;提供了任务调度抽象;以及针对Java 5的特定支持。文档还指出,一些旧的类和方法(如`ResultReader`、`BeanFactoryBootstrap`)已被移除,对Apache OJB和iBATIS 1.3的支持也已终止。 | ||
P1
P2
P3
P4
P5
P6
P7
下载文档到本地,方便使用
- 可预览页数已用完,剩余
489 页请下载阅读 -
文档评分














Spring Framework 2.0.1 Reference
Spring Framework 2.0.1 Changelog